How can I ensure that items are donated instead of junked, and do junk removal companies assist with that?

The Donation Question in Junk Removal


When hiring a junk removal service, many people want their usable items to find a second life through donation rather than end up in a landfill. This is a responsible goal that benefits the community and the environment. The good news is that many professional junk removal companies actively facilitate donations as part of their service model. However, ensuring your items are donated requires clear communication and understanding of the process.


How Junk Removal Companies Handle Donations


Reputable junk removal companies operate with a hierarchy of disposal: donate or recycle what is possible, and landfill only what is necessary. Their ability to donate depends on several factors, including the condition of the items, their partnerships with local charities, and the logistics of their operation.


A common practice is for the crew to sort items on the truck at their facility after pickup. Items deemed suitable for donation are separated and taken to partner organizations. These partnerships are key, as charities have specific guidelines on what they can accept. Some companies provide documentation, like a donation receipt, for the items they successfully donate on your behalf. It is important to ask about this policy during the estimate.


Steps You Can Take to Maximize Donation


Your actions before and during the service call significantly influence the donation outcome.


  • **Pre-Sort and Identify Items:** Before the crew arrives, separate items you believe are donation-worthy from true trash. Clearly mark these boxes or piles. This direct communication is the most effective way to convey your wishes.

  • **Understand Donation Guidelines:** Most charities cannot accept items that are broken, heavily stained, torn, or missing key parts. Upholstered furniture often requires a fire safety label. Electronics should be in working order. Knowing these general rules helps you set realistic expectations for what can be donated.

  • **Ask Specific Questions When Booking:** When getting an estimate, inquire directly about the company's donation practices. Key questions include: "What percentage of haulied items do you typically donate or recycle?", "Which local charities do you partner with?", and "Can you provide a donation receipt?" Their answers will reveal their commitment to responsible disposal.

  • **Consider Specialized Pickups:** For large quantities of very good condition items, such as during a full estate cleanout, some companies may offer a dedicated "donation pickup" service. Pricing and availability for this can vary.

  • The Role of the Homeowner and Company


    Ultimately, ensuring donation is a collaborative effort. You are responsible for identifying salvageable items and choosing a service provider with transparent, eco-friendly practices. The junk removal company is responsible for having the partnerships and processes to execute the donation efficiently. By doing your part in sorting and asking the right questions, you empower the hauler to divert your unwanted belongings to those in need, ensuring they are donated instead of junked.


    Remember, regulations, charity acceptance rules, and company policies vary by location. Always confirm details with your chosen service provider. For hazardous materials like chemicals or paints, junk removal companies cannot donate these; they will direct you to proper hazardous waste disposal facilities.
